How to get mould out of curtains

Due to condensation, moulds are likely to form on the curtains, whether it’s on the windows or curtains used for other purposes. When you notice any mould on the fabric on the curtains, the best reaction is to ensure that they’re removed as soon as possible. This is because when they stay on the fabric for too long, they’re likely to leave very stubborn stains that will prove extremely difficult to remove. Hence, it will require you to hire a very experienced cleaner to have it cleaned off your curtains and you’ll end up incurring unnecessary expenses. However, the first thing to consider for every fabric is any instructions labelled for what can be used for cleaning to avoid making an already bad situation worse. Here’s how to go about getting mould out of your curtains:

What you’ll need:

The basic things that we’ll need for this project include water, stain pre-treatment, lemon juice, OxiClean or oxygen bleach, laundry detergent, salt, ammonia and spoon.

Steps for Removing mould stains

Follow the following steps to get the mould from the curtains:

  • The first thing to try out with cotton curtains is cleaning by washing through the regular laundry. This is because often, these materials are washable in a regular manner.
  • If regular washing doesn’t work to help remove the stains out in the laundry, get them out of the washing machine. However, don’t allow them to dry at this point.
  • Upon removal from the laundry machine, lay the curtains flat while moist to enable you to see all the areas with the stains.
  • The fourth step involves mixing a paste of salt and lemon juice. Lemon juice is used here because it’s an acid that has the ability to break down the stain of the mould.
  • Since this paste can affect the colouring of the curtain negatively, ensure that you test out a small area of the curtain first. The lemon juice may have a bleaching effect on certain fabrics used for curtains.
  • Then, spread the paste over the areas that are stained and then allow for 15 to 30 minutes so that it can set.
  • Once the paste has set well enough on the stain, scrape the stain away and then flush the stained area away with water.
  • Next, take the curtain to the laundry machine again and wash it in the usual way.
  • For linen and cotton fabrics, you can use the oxygen bleach. It’s important to make sure you don’t use chlorine in place of oxygen bleach.
  • Mix water, a few drops of ammonia and powdered oxygen bleach and then test a small area on the curtain first.
  • If the tested area shows no sign of bleaching the colouring of the curtain, go ahead and spread the paste of the whole area with the stain. Then, for 15 to 30 minutes allow the paste to set.
  • To clean the paste out of the area, use clean water to flush it out and then follow it up with the regular laundering.
  • To ensure that the stain has been completely removed, thoroughly check the fabric. For great results, it’s advisable to allow your curtain to air dry the initial time to allow for the checking of stains.

How an Awning can change the feel of your Garden

When the warm weather comes back, almost every homeowner would love to step outdoors to enjoy it. This has resulted in the springing up of more and more outdoor living spaces. These areas are used for entertainment and lounging around the yards. The outdoor entertainment areas may be very nice. However, these spaces may go unused due to the summer sun becoming too unbearable for spending time outside. Awnings can change all these, especially if retractable awning is used. As a result, homeowners have realized that awnings can be worthwhile investments as they can benefit both the inside and outside of the house. The following are some of the ways in which the awnings can change the feel of your garden in particular:

1. Increases the Usable Space in the Yard

Awnings are an awesome way of creating and establishing boundaries for living areas in the outdoors. You can place one over a deck, chairs and tables or even an entire patio area. Other people even install the awnings over a portion of the swimming pool so as to offer shade to those who want to run away from the rays of the sun. At the push of a button, a motorized awning can be retracted, helping the homeowner with possibilities that are limitless.

2. Can protect against the damage caused by the sun

The awnings are a great way to provide good protection against the damage of the sun by shielding outdoor furniture from the direct sun rays. This reduces the chances of fading or discolouration.

 

3. They can help expand gardening possibilities

For certain plants, they need light conditions for them to grow. The awnings can be used to protect those plants that love to grow in shades from the harsh sun rays. They do this by filtering the sun for the plants that normally rely on sunlight that’s not direct to them. Such may also be placed over a permanent structure garden or over a patio container garden.

 

4. They can add aesthetic value to the garden

Some components of the garden often look much better when they are partially shielded from the sun than when they are fully exposed to the sun. Such garden components can give the best they’ve got in terms of appearance when they are shielded under awnings. It’s even better if the awning is retractable so that they can only be rolled over when they offer the best results and can be rolled away whenever they’re not needed.

5. Protection from unnecessary showers

Sometimes you may need to have your garden protected from the direct rainfall for various reasons. The direct rain can even damage your garden. Therefore, by placing an awning over it, you’ll be able to protect your garden plants from the direct rain showers thereby, making them grow more beautifully.

6. Allows you to enjoy barbecues even when it’s rainy

When you’d love to enjoy your barbecues and suddenly it starts raining, you may have to prematurely end your barbecue. However, with awnings, you can still get to enjoy your barbecue without any interruptions even when it’s raining cats and dogs. This is another way that you can change your garden’s feel using awnings.

Guide to Blinds: What Type of blinds do I choose for my home?

If properly chosen, blinds can add an element of style and complement any home. In case you have the intention of transforming your home, it’s the great idea to go for blinds. From Venetian to Roman Roller blinds, there are different materials of this type of window treatment that can get you the aesthetics that you desire.

Another reason why homeowners use blinds is that they offer privacy. They can be adjusted to block the outsiders from peeping into your house. Another benefit of the blinds is that they keep the house warm or cool depending on the season. However, due to the huge number of blinds available today, it’s no mean task to choose the right one for your home. To make it easier for you to make the right choice, we want to discuss features of the blinds so that you’re well informed before you purchase one.

1. Styles and Patterns

There are various styles, colours and patterns of blinds that one can choose from. However, the secret here is to take into consideration the colour and décor of the place where you want to use the blinds. The common ones you can choose from include vertical, cordless, roman and mini blinds. Ensure that you stick to those that can amplify or enhance the colour and décor of the space.

2. Amount of Light Inside

Blinds give you the power to have control over the amount and intensity of light that gets into your space. Therefore, it’s upon you to decide whether you want the window covered fully or partially, depending on the intensity of light you expect to get in. This way, if you’re sleeping, you won’t be disturbed by the sunrays. They are also great if you’ve got children as it doesn’t disturb them whenever they sleep. Also, the level of privacy at home is raised.

3. The Materials and Options of Blinds

There is a wide range of materials that are used in making the blinds. You can choose the materials based on the style as well as per your budget. The options of blinds are so many to the extent that each and every room can be matched with its own using the kind of décor and interior design. For instance, for wooden interiors, you can go for faux wood blinds. Other materials to choose from include natural wood, plastic, bamboo or aluminium.

4. Ease of cleaning and maintenance

In comparison to other window treatments, blinds are by far much easier to clean and maintain. To this, you’ll only need simple water solutions and soaps. However, some may be more difficult to clean as compared with others. For example, vertical blinds versus the horizontal blinds. Also, other blinds require you to clean them by completely removing them from the window. Still, there are others that can be cleaning while still fixed on the windows. Without a doubt, the one that doesn’t have to be removed is much easier to clean and is more preferable.
